Top neighborhoods in Cape Town

City Bowl

City Bowl captivates with its mountain-meets-history charm. Table Mountain looms above colonial buildings where cobblestone streets wind through Cape Malay neighborhoods with candy-colored houses. Museums tell South Africa's complex story while Company's Gardens offers leafy respite from urban buzz. The Castle of Good Hope's ochre walls stand as a reminder of Cape Town's colonial past. MyCiTi buses connect major spots every 15 minutes, making car-free exploration a breeze. Dining options range from spice-scented Bo-Kaap curry houses to trendy Kloof Street bistros. Boutique hotels in Victorian buildings provide character-filled stays with stunning mountain views.

Sea Point

Sea Point's stunning oceanfront promenade steals the show with endless Atlantic views and outdoor fun. Joggers hit the path at dawn while families claim sunset-watching spots on benches scattered along the coastline. The lively Main Road corridor serves up everything from casual sidewalk cafés to upscale seafood spots, all just steps from Milton Beach and the iconic saltwater swimming pools. Getting around couldn't be easier with frequent MyCiTi buses connecting to downtown and the V&A Waterfront. Most visitors stay in stylish self-catering apartments housed in Art Deco buildings or boutique hotels with dramatic ocean views. The promenade's exercise stations and tidal pools make this Cape Town gem perfect for active travelers.

Green Point

Green Point pairs stunning ocean views with sporty energy that keeps you on your toes. Kick back at Green Point Urban Park or catch a match at Cape Town Stadium, where the bowl-shaped design wows even non-sports fans. The Sea Point Promenade invites you to jog, cycle, or just people-watch with the Atlantic's waves crashing nearby. Dining options range from upscale seafood spots to trendy cafés with mountain views. Hotels and guesthouses offer ocean panoramas, though at premium prices. The neighborhood is wonderfully walkable, with MyCiTi buses running frequently if your feet need a break.

Camps Bay

Affluent suburb with a picturesque bay, Camps Bay offers a variety of beaches, including the popular Camps Bay Beach and Glen Beach for surfing. Explore the open-air curio market at Koeël Bay and enjoy picnics at Oudekraal, all near hotels, restaurants, and shops.

Woodstock

Woodstock buzzes with creative energy as Cape Town's artsy heartbeat. Once industrial, now it's packed with galleries, design studios, and the Old Biscuit Mill's weekend markets. Street art splashes across warehouse walls while Whatiftheworld gallery showcases contemporary African talent. The neighborhood keeps its multicultural soul with Cape Malay, African, and European influences in both architecture and food. Craft breweries, hip coffee shops, and eclectic eateries fuel your exploration between murals and vintage shops. Getting around is easy with MyCiTi bus routes and two metro stations—Esplanade and Woodstock—connecting you to greater Cape Town. Most spots are within a 10-minute walk of each other in this walkable artistic haven.

Top landmarks in Cape Town

Camps Bay Beach showing a sandy beach and a coastal town

Camps Bay Beach

4.5/5 (797 reviews)
Camps Bay Beach dazzles with pristine white sand against the dramatic backdrop of the Twelve Apostles mountains. Stay for sunset when beachfront restaurants light up and the Atlantic glows golden.

Table Mountain which includes landscape views and mountains

Table Mountain

4.7/5 (1,189 reviews)
Table Mountain's flat-topped peak offers sweeping views over Cape Town and the Atlantic Ocean from rotating cable car cabins. Dress in layers for the summit—temperatures can be significantly cooler than at the base.

Boulders Beach which includes marine life, rugged coastline and a sandy beach

Boulders Beach

4.5/5 (884 reviews)
Walk among endangered African penguins on pristine white sands framed by massive granite boulders. Visit during January to catch sight of fluffy juvenile penguins molting on this protected South African beach.

Cape of Good Hope showing landscape views, general coastal views and a sandy beach

Cape of Good Hope

4.7/5 (345 reviews)
Stand at Africa's southwestern edge where two oceans meet, watching waves crash against dramatic cliffs as wildlife roams nearby. Take the Flying Dutchman Funicular to the lighthouse for spectacular coastal views.

Cape Town and related destinations

Between the iconic flat-topped Table Mountain and the swirling Atlantic, a city of contrasts awaits. Take the cable car up for views that explain why locals never leave, then wander the colorful Bo-Kaap neighborhood where spice-scented air drifts from centuries-old buildings. The V&A Waterfront combines shopping with harbor views and the excellent Two Oceans Aquarium. History buffs shouldn't miss Robben Island, where Nelson Mandela was imprisoned, or the poignant District Six Museum. When hunger strikes, the Old Biscuit Mill transforms into a weekend food market that locals consider mandatory attendance. Nearby Stellenbosch offers world-class wineries amid dramatic mountain backdrops.

Best time to go to Cape Town

Cape Town experiences its lowest average temperature in July, at 55.4°F (13.0°C), while January to February are the hottest months, with an average temperature of 70.7°F (21.5°C). June is typically the wettest month. If you’re looking to soak up the lively atmosphere in Cape Town, January, February, and September are the peak months to visit, bustling with fellow travelers. During this peak period, the weather is sunny to mostly sunny, with no rainfall. However, if you prefer a more relaxed experience, May, June, and October are perfect for a quieter getaway, marked by no to light rainfall and mostly sunny conditions.
